Human - Delia Derbyshire Day 2023

New audiovisual work celebrating the life and work of electronic music pioneer Delia Derbyshire.

In 2023 Alexis Maxwell and Joel Foster combined their art and music to celebrate 60 years of Doctor Who and the show's iconic theme tune produced by electronic music pioneer Delia Derbyshire.

‘Human’ combines sound and animation inspired by Derbyshire’s notes from the Delia Derbyshire Archive, Classic Doctor Who imagery and people’s perception of what it means to be human.

“We were really interested in the existential questions of what it means to be human because we felt like Doctor Who reflects a lot on that in its themes and explores it through this fantastical lens.”

Alexis Maxwell

The Art

Derbyshire’s use of graphic scores were a central point of inspiration for Alexis. While these sequences were intended to be a visual representation of sound, Alexis began to wonder how they might translate to imagery. This led to the creation of a range of landscapes and alien lifeforms, generated from the shapes found in the archive. The illustrations used are sketch-like and textured, to reflect the scrawled notes Derbyshire left on the back of letters and scrap paper.

The Music

Joel was particularly inspired by Derbyshire’s working notes to explore new methods of generating musical material. For example, many of the sounds heard throughout the track, and the rhythm of the main Doctor Who-esque melody, are a musical manifestation of the spelling of Delia’s name in morse code.
